Exploring the Artistic Depth of Woodcutters by Michele Cammarano

Understanding the Historical Context of Woodcutters

The Influence of 19th Century Italian Art

Created during the vibrant 19th century, "Woodcutters" by Michele Cammarano reflects the rich tapestry of Italian art. This period was marked by a shift towards realism and a deep appreciation for nature. Artists sought to capture the essence of everyday life, and Cammarano was no exception. His work embodies the spirit of the time, showcasing the beauty of rural landscapes and the labor that defined them.

How the Romantic Movement Shaped Cammarano's Style

The Romantic movement significantly influenced Cammarano's artistic vision. This movement emphasized emotion, individualism, and a connection to nature. Cammarano's "Woodcutters" captures this ethos, portraying the raw beauty of the forest and the toil of the woodcutters. The painting invites viewers to reflect on the harmony between humanity and the natural world, a central theme of Romanticism.

Michele Cammarano: The Artist Behind Woodcutters

Biographical Insights: Cammarano's Journey as a Painter

Michele Cammarano was born in 1835 in Naples, Italy. He became known for his landscape paintings that captured the beauty of the Italian countryside. Cammarano's journey as an artist was marked by his dedication to realism and his ability to convey emotion through his work. His experiences in the rural landscapes of Italy deeply influenced his artistic style.
